I'm currently building an extension. The cavity was 80mm but my brickie has partially closed the cavity at the windows and doors by turning the inside leaf outwards (hope that makes sense). The resulting gap is around 30mm. On advice from the Buildings Inspector I purchased some Dampcor (I think that's what it was called), which is effectively a length of dpc with polystyrene stuck to it.
How do I use this? I am presuming that the dampcor goes into the cavity with the dpc against the inside face of the outer leaf and the polystyrene facing the inside leaf. Not sure what is being achieved by doing this though? Please help. Want to fit my new windows tonight!
